Course Objectives

It is designed to develop a person’s knowledge, understanding and skills and is aimed at persons required to prove their competence in these areas.

At the end of the training the delegate will be able to:

  • Describe how the Chipper is designed to function under normal operating conditions.
  • Describe what equipment calibration certificates and checks are required to comply with the relevant rules and regulations.
  • Avoid the Chipper being place in an unsafe or unstable condition.
  • Correctly attach and use the Chipper
  • Control the movement of the host machine taking into account:
  • Condition of the track
  • Cant
  • Gradient
  • Exclusion Zones
  • Possession Arrangements
  • Describe what information needs to be given to the Driver/Operator and how to confirm the Driver/Operator understands the extent of the movement/work.

Additional Information

Candidates must hold current and valid compatible host Machine Controller competence.
